    one vs. many

    i dont't know if anybody has brought this up before or not. either way, i'm bringing it up now. in my muay thai gym, our teacher sometimes makes us spar with two or more persons at once. he said that the reason behind this is to make sure that we are ready to use our skills on the streets when the situation calls for it. which is totally cool with me. i agree with this type of training. dealing with the streets sometimes means going against more than one person.

    my question for you guys is what do you think about rolling with two or more guys? is it practical? alvin aguilar, the first filipino bjj black belt rolls with two blue belts at the same time. he said that this is to hone his defense. but he does it with the gi. i'm guessing that doing this with no gi is a whole other animal. will it be practical for no gi training?
